The White House Recipe Created In Honor of Jackie Kennedy
As the Kennedy family’s White House chef, René Verdon often prepared French-inspired meals that reflected Jacqueline Kennedy’s sophisticated palate. Among his creations was Clams Jacqueline, a baked clam dish that combined fresh shellfish with butter, herbs, spinach, watercress, lemon juice, Pernod, and a crisp breadcrumb topping.

According to Eating Well, the recipe highlighted the First Lady’s preference for elegant yet uncomplicated food. Verdon featured it in his cookbook, preserving a small but memorable piece of White House culinary history for future generations to enjoy.
